Bill Crump

Monday, September 20, 2021

Bill Crump, 83, of Blytheville, passed away Sunday, Sept. 19, 2021, at his home.

Bill was born New Albany, Miss., to Nathan and Frances Graves Crump and was a member of First United Pentecostal Church in Manila. He worked for the Arkansas Highway Department for 14 years as a maintenance supervisor and also at Mid-South Oxygen and NexAir for 29 years. Bill was the former sales manager at AirGas and also worked for Wellsco.

In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his son, Nick Askue.

Bill is survived by his wife, Dorothy Ray Crump, of the home; five children, Tracey Edgin and her husband Kevin of Batesville, Lisa Razer and her husband Brandon of Blytheville, Randy Crump, DeRhonda Hutcherson and Barry Crump; three brothers Nathan, Johnny and Robert Crump; three sisters, Vera, Lucy and Linda; 14 grandchildren and nine great-grandchildren.

Funeral services will be held Thursday, Sept. 23, at 2 p.m. in the Cobb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Robert White officiating. Entombment will follow in Dogwood Mausoleum.
